Transaction 593f025b356c09afda052469d6435fecc655cfb0ef539fb424cdf58ee0c24081

12 Input
2 Outputs
  • 593f025b356c09afda052469d6435fecc655cfb0ef539fb424cdf58ee0c24081:0
  • value  3100000
    address  3Q84rknTqU4Tsmg1BBdJpDjywB34emdyNk
  • 593f025b356c09afda052469d6435fecc655cfb0ef539fb424cdf58ee0c24081:1
  • value  464811
    address  33BFWEQ8Jut5BJMKrTP7uLXv6z64LxepyM